Governor aspirant Gachoki Gitari is claiming there are plans to rig the Friday Jubilee nominations in favour of an opponent.
Mr Gitari, who is also the outgoing Kirinyaga Central MP, claimed the rigging would take place in one of the four constituencies.
Although he declined to specify the particular constituency, political pundits in the area alleged such a move would only take place within Mwea Constituency, which has the swing vote.
He did not, however, say why he had neither reported his claims to the police or the Jubilee Party nominations board.
The aspirant further dispelled rumors that he was entering the race as spoiler given his late declaration for the position.
